How Does starfirecharityfoundation Help During Natural Disasters?

For situations involving natural disasters, immediate action is taken by Starfirecharityfoundation to give relief to the victims thereof. In 2022, the foundation committed $200,000 to disaster response food, shelter, and medical supplies for over 15,000 displaced people. Concentrating on rapid assistance, the foundation works with the local government and other humanitarian organizations. In response to flooding in Southeast Asia in 2021, starfirecharityfoundation distributed over 5,000 emergency relief packages containing food, clean water, and basic hygiene products. This effort reached more than 10,000 people in the first two weeks alone.
Starfire Charity Foundation conducts its disaster relief in a manner that addresses immediate to long-term needs. For instance, in the major earthquake that hit South America in 2023, it was able to raise $100,000 to temporarily shelter and provide medical care. It was able to use this to erect 10 mobile health units serving over 20,000 people in the affected areas. It also ensured access to clean water through the installation of temporary water filtration systems, serving more than 5,000 people in the first month of the crisis.

The foundation’s teams of disaster relief can very often reach the scene in less than 48 hours from any major event so that immediate needs are serviced quickly. In 2022, during a string of wildfires in the Mediterranean, starfirecharityfoundation had provided some evacuation support along with firefighting equipment as a means of support with the help of a $75,000 budget. In all, the Foundation mobilized around 300 volunteers who started working together with local officials to facilitate evacuations, arranged shelters for them, and delivered medical facilities.

Besides emergency aid, the foundation places much emphasis on long-term recovery. Since the earthquake that devastated Haiti in 2020, Starfire Charity Foundation committed itself to a three-year reconstruction program, rebuilding homes and schools, for which more than $500,000 had been spent by the end of 2022. It rebuilt over 150 homes and put over 500 children in schools who could not get any schooling because of this calamity.
